Starting to market an online store involves several steps to build brand awareness, attract traffic, and convert visitors into customers. Here’s a structured approach:
1. Identify Your Target Audience
- Demographics: Age, gender, location, income level, etc.
- Psychographics: Interests, lifestyle, online behavior, values.
- Needs & Pain Points: Understand what problems your products solve for your audience.
2. Develop a Strong Brand Identity
- Brand Name & Logo: Choose something memorable that reflects your store’s personality.
- Visual Identity: Consistent color schemes, fonts, and imagery across all platforms.
- Voice & Tone: How you communicate with your audience—friendly, professional, playful, etc.
3. Optimize Your Website
- SEO (Search Engine Optimization): Optimize product pages, descriptions, and images with relevant keywords.
- User Experience (UX): Ensure your website is mobile-friendly, easy to navigate, and fast-loading.
- Conversion Rate Optimization (CRO): Use clear CTAs, simple checkout processes, and trust signals (like reviews and secure payment options).
4. Leverage Social Media Marketing
- Choose Platforms: Focus on platforms where your audience spends the most time (e.g., Instagram, TikTok, Pinterest).
- Content Strategy: Create engaging content—product photos, behind-the-scenes videos, user-generated content.
- Influencer Collaborations: Partner with influencers who resonate with your brand to reach a broader audience.
- Paid Advertising: Use targeted ads to reach specific demographics and drive traffic to your store.
5. Implement Email Marketing
- Build an Email List: Offer discounts, exclusive content, or free resources in exchange for email sign-ups.
- Automated Campaigns: Set up welcome emails, abandoned cart reminders, and post-purchase follow-ups.
- Regular Newsletters: Share new products, special offers, and useful content with your subscribers.
6. Utilize Content Marketing
- Blogging: Write articles related to your niche that provide value to your audience and drive organic traffic.
- Video Content: Tutorials, unboxings, and product demos on YouTube or your website.
- SEO Content: Create content optimized for search engines to attract visitors looking for related information.
7. Run Paid Advertising Campaigns
- Google Ads: Target users searching for products like yours with search ads.
- Social Media Ads: Use platforms like Facebook, Instagram, or TikTok to run targeted ad campaigns.
- Retargeting Ads: Re-engage visitors who’ve previously interacted with your site but didn’t make a purchase.
8. Leverage Online Marketplaces
- List Products on Marketplaces: Platforms like Amazon, Etsy, or eBay can help you reach a broader audience.
- Optimize Listings: Use high-quality images, detailed descriptions, and competitive pricing.
9. Engage with Your Audience
- Customer Service: Respond quickly to inquiries and resolve issues to build trust.
- Social Media Engagement: Reply to comments, messages, and reviews to create a community around your brand.
- Customer Reviews & Testimonials: Encourage satisfied customers to leave reviews and share their experiences.
10. Analyze & Optimize
- Track Metrics: Use tools like Google Analytics, Facebook Insights, or Shopify Analytics to track traffic, conversions, and customer behavior.
- A/B Testing: Experiment with different marketing strategies, ad creatives, and website elements to see what works best.
- Adjust Strategies: Continuously refine your marketing efforts based on data insights.
